The Segway Navimow Garage S addresses one of the most overlooked aspects of robot mower ownership: long-term weather protection. UV exposure and repeated wet-dry cycles degrade plastics and circuit boards in any outdoor robot, and most standard mower warranties do not cover weather-related deterioration [6]. At $199.00, this dedicated garage provides compatible Navimow owners a straightforward way to extend their mower's service life and maintain reliable charging through the shoulder seasons when the unit sits idle for weeks at a stretch.

Lawn Mower Buying Guide: What to Consider in 2026#

  • Coverage area: Match the mower's rated capacity to your lot size and add a 20% buffer for obstacles and charging cycle breaks
  • Navigation technology: Wire-free GPS or LiDAR is easiest to install; AI camera vision is best for cluttered yards; wire-based perimeter remains the most affordable starting point
  • Battery voltage and runtime: Higher voltage systems (80V vs. 40V) handle thick grass and slopes more reliably - important for lawns that go more than 10 days between cuts
  • Slope rating: Verify your yard's steepest gradient before purchasing - any slope above 25% rules out the majority of budget robot mowers
  • Ecosystem compatibility: Committing to one battery platform (EGO 56V, RYOBI 40V, Milwaukee M18, Greenworks 80V) compounds value across every future outdoor tool purchase

Can robot lawn mowers handle slopes and hills?
Yes, but only models rated for your specific gradient. The Mammotion LUBA 3 handles up to 50% slopes and the Husqvarna 440iQ up to 45%. Most budget robot mowers cap at 25 to 35%. Measure your yard's steepest point before purchasing.

How long does a robot lawn mower battery last on a single charge?
Most robot mowers run 60 to 120 minutes per charge depending on terrain and grass density. They return to their charging station autonomously and resume mowing after recharging, so total daily coverage is self-managed without any user intervention.
Can robot mowers work in rain, or do they need to be brought inside?
Most modern robot mowers carry an IPX4 or higher water-resistance rating and can operate in light rain. Premium models like the Husqvarna Automower lineup include rain sensors that automatically return the unit to its charging station during heavy downpours.
